Expert Opinion
Avoid sharing any personal or financial details with callers from +17162407144 until you can verify their legitimacy. Scam callers often pose as loan providers like Cash Advance America, promising quick cash in exchange for an upfront fee. Use a call‑blocking app, and never wire money or provide credit‑card numbers to unknown parties. Check the company’s official website or contact a known number to confirm offers. Report suspicious calls to the FTC and your phone carrier. Keep an eye on your credit reports for unauthorized activity, and educate friends and family about these common loan‑advance traps.
